Her home is lost, her brother cursed, and hope is dwindling. Desperate, Esin Sultan calls upon the perilous powers that once sealed her family's downfall: the jinn. But as Dark Magic bleeds across the land and allegiances rupture, the past stirs-unearthing secrets long buried within the shadows. The Jinn's Bargain is a sweeping tale of forbidden magic and political tension, inspired by Turkish, Kurdish, Arab, and Persian folklore
